Consider the following data for a corporation: Net income $800,000 Preferred stock dividends $50,000 Market price per share of stock $25 Average common stockholders’ equity $4,000,000 Cash dividends declared on common stock $20,000 What is the return on common stockholders’ equity? 20.00% 19.50% 21.25% 18.75%

Answer:

18.75%

Step-by-step explanation:

The formula for calculating return on stockholder equity is,

Return = Net Income - Preferred stock dividend / Avg Stockholder equity

so,

Return = 800,000 - 50,000 / 4,000,000 = 0.1875 or 18.75%
